Former prime minister Dr Manmohan Singh was shown black flags at Jawaharlal Nehru University (JNU) by Left-backed students who were staging a protest during his visit to the campus in 2005. The incident led to show-cause notices to students by the university with few of them getting detained by the Delhi Police. However, a day later Dr Singh intervened, suggesting to the then vice chancellor (VC) B B Bhattacharya to be lenient with students.
